Subject: DR drill — Pingfold dedup service

Security review needed before Friday's drill. We simulate total loss of the primary Pingfold cluster and cut alert deduplication over to the Marrow Bay standby. Scope for you: the failover auth path and the replay window on the dedup cache — confirm no suppressed alerts leak or duplicate. Expect noisy paging for five minutes during the cut; ignore it. If the standby's keyring rejects the service token, manual unseal is the documented fallback. Use the passphrase below for that step.

unlock words, hahaf-fajeg: quenmir-belius

Finance Review Summary — Property Cover Renewal

Our annual policy with Hartwell Mutual for the Brindlemere branch network renews next quarter. Premiums rose 11% following last year's flood claims in Coldvale. We negotiated a higher deductible to hold the increase to 6%, and added cyber endorsements at modest cost. Branch managers should verify asset schedules before binding. The confidential note on related business plans follows below.

management briefing: Only 33 of the 205 pilot accounts renewed Kasath, so a churn review is set for October 17. Weniusek Logistics is in early talks to buy Holethax Freight for about $345.6 million.

## Session Handling — Telemetry Compression (Brimley Pipeline)

Payloads over 32KB are brotli-compressed before upload. Sessions expire after 20 minutes; the agent re-negotiates silently. Release manager: confirm compression flag `tlm.brotli` is on before cutting a release, and smoke-test one upload against staging. Staging uploads require auth; use the token below.

login token, yajeg-fawif: eyJhbGciOiJIUzI1NiIsInR5cCI6IkpXVCJ9.eyJzdWIiOiIEdPQYnZXaZIn0.HSRTnYZBx0Qc